NULG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2024 in Review

221 of the 6,964 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Nuveen ESG Large-Cap Growth ETF (NULG) for Q3 2024, worth a combined $1.13B — up 3.6% from $1.09B a quarter earlier.

Fund positioning in NULG was balanced in Q3 2024: 18 funds opened new positions, 18 closed out, 88 added to existing stakes and 68 trimmed.

The largest buyer was TIAA Trust, National Association, adding an estimated $16.8M. The largest seller was AE Wealth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$5.23M sold.
